The defending champs in class 3A have advanced at the Boys’ State Basketball tournament. Waverly-Shell Rock controlled much of the first half against second-ranked Pella but the Dutch used a late surge to grab the lead at halftime then put the game away in the third quarter in a 68-47 win. Klayton Korver led Pella with 20 points. He says a quick start to the third quarter was a key in their win. Korver says game experience at the tournament is more of a plus than being the defending champs. He says he’s played in six games at Vet’s so he knows what to expect. Waverly-Shell Rock coach Bill Eckenrod says he credits Pella with playing under control despite his team’s push. Eckenrod says Pella played like a defending champ.He says they played well offensively, defensively and in transition. Joe Greene led Waverly-Shell Rock with 16.
